How long does it take to drive 1550 km if you travel at 120 kms an hour?

Time = Distance/Speed So time = 1550km/120 kmh = 12.9166... hours. This is based on the unrealistic assumption that you can maintain an average speed of 120 kmh for nearly 13 hours - a length of time which will require some fuelling stops, and ideally some comfort stops as well!

If you travel for three hours at a speed of 30 kmh how far will you go?

At 30 kilometers per hour, in each hour you will cover 30 km. So after 3 hours you will have covered 3*30 = 90 kilometers.
